DAY 1


I've used Pixy powder foundations in April of last year but this time I got two different shades. Since they didn't necessarily match my current skintone, I found a use for them by using them to contour and highlight my face. The Two-Way Cake Fit in Tropical Beige (PHP 275) is dark for contour and the Coverlast (PHP 325) in Natural is for highlight. The two way cake  is a great long lasting face base that can be used wet or dry depending on the look you're aiming for and the Coverlast is super awesome at covering blemishes + controlling oil plus giving you a smooth, even, and natural look! Pixy is a favorite brand of mine that you can buy locally at selected Watsons stores and it is very affordable, too!

DAY 4



Pixy Eye Shadow (PHP 315) in Sorrel Brown is all you need for a casual daily look. I've been using this all week and I'm loving it to bits! It makes your eye pop without really trying. You don't even have to be a pro at applying it because it glides easily and one swatch of color gives enough pigmentation.


You can take the the light shimmery peach color and lightly dust all over the lid and/or on the crease like I did, then take the dark taupe-brown and use it as eyeliner alternative. You can use this to further define your crease, too, as in transitioning from day to night. Easy-peasy! Can you guess what shade of lipstick I'm wearing in the photo above? This is also from Pixy!

DAY 5



Using the same Sorrel Brown eye shadow palette from Pixy with this Day to Night makeup transition with one shimmery peachy shade and one taupe-brown shade. From neutral to smokey eyes. Again, it is very easy to apply and won't take up space in your makeup kit. The eyeshadows last a decent 4-5 hours without primer. It's buildable, too!

DAY 6
I've been using the Bifesta makeup remover (PHP 419) since 2013 and I find absolutely nothing wrong with it so I continue using this to remove stubborn waterproof makeup. It's also water-based so you can use it when you're too lazy to wash your face before hitting the sack. And what's more? It's also a toner!  It comes in 4 variants. When I was breaking out, I used the Sebum one to help control the oil on my face. If you haven't tried the Bifesta makeup remover, grab one now!

DAY 7

Sunkiller Perfect Strong A with SPF 50 (PHP 495) is the most ultra-light sunblock I've ever tried! Honest! It even dries up matte just like powder and is a great face primer methinks. It claims to be resistant to sweat and water, which I have to test soon when I'm off to bask in the sun this coming summer season. It also contains a menthol blend for a cooling sensation. OMG!
